Influence of the initial condition in equilibrium last-passage percolation models

Eric A. Cator (Delft University of Technology)
Leandro P. R. Pimentel (Universidade Federal do Rio de Janeiro)
Marcio W. A. Souza (University of Sao Paulo)

Abstract


In this paper we consider an equilibrium last-passage percolation model on an environment given by a compound two-dimensional Poisson process. We prove an $\mathbb{L}^2$-formula relating the initial measure with the last-passage percolation time. This formula turns out to be a useful tool to analyze the fluctuations of the last-passage times along non-characteristic directions.
